Job Title: Data Analyst with experience in Hogan Systems
Location: [USA REMOTE]
Job Type: [Contract]
About the Role:
We are seeking a highly skilled Data Analyst with experience in Hogan Systems to support data-driven initiatives and analytics in our core banking and financial systems. The ideal candidate will bring a strong understanding of data management and analytics principles, combined with hands-on experience working with Hogan, particularly in areas such as CIS (Customer Information System), ALS (Automated Lending System), or other Hogan modules.
Key Responsibilities:
• Extract, analyze, and interpret large datasets from Hogan systems to support business decision-making.
• Collaborate with cross-functional teams (business analysts, developers, product owners) to identify data needs and deliver actionable insights.
• Develop, maintain, and optimize SQL queries and scripts to pull data from Hogan and related data warehouses.
• Create reports and dashboards that clearly communicate trends, patterns, and predictions using relevant data.
• Provide support in data mapping, data quality, and reconciliation efforts related to Hogan data.
• Assist in data migration and integration projects involving Hogan and other enterprise systems.
• Perform root cause analysis for data inconsistencies and implement solutions to ensure data accuracy.
• Work closely with compliance and audit teams to ensure data handling meets regulatory standards.
Required Qualifications:
•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Data Analytics, or related field.
• 3+ years of experience as a Data Analyst or similar role, with a focus on banking or financial services.
• Strong hands-on experience with Hogan systems (CIS, ALS, ILP, etc.).
• Proficiency in SQL and working with relational databases (e.g., DB2, Teradata, Oracle).
• Familiarity with data visualization tools like Tableau, Power BI, or similar.
•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ills.
Preferred Qualifications:
• Experience with ETL tools and processes.
• Understanding of core banking processes and financial data structures
